User ro from Fuzzy Logic has fixed PA3 so it now runs fine on Panasonic FS-A1F MSX2 computer expanded to 128kB RAM (the game does need at least 128kB to run) and there are no issues anymore with incorrect memory size detection. Thanks ro!
PA3 does use Midas kernel and ro has the sources of it, so it was easy to do a fix. I had it within a day Wink He will also fix the same issues with the Muzax music disks and then update the download section when he has time. So, happy ending after all! Smile

Like RetroFan mentioned, I did some fix work on old boot files for PA3,Muzax1v2,Muzax2v2,Muzax3.
I've uploaded these fixes to the download db, just look under the original records to find the new boot files. As I am lazy, I wasn't going to redist a whole new version of the mentioned software.

These files have the memory mapper count fix so they work on this wonderfull Panasonic FS-a1f for example.
